Man drowns in Nallah Mawer in Langate, rescue operation underway

A 42-year-old man drowned in Nallah Mawer in Langate area of north Kashmir’s Kupwara district on Monday morning even as the rescue operation was underway to trace him.

An official told that 42 Year old Mohd Amin Bhat Son of Gh Mohi u Din Bhat of Langate had gone to Nallah Mawer near Dand Kadel.

He said that a rescue operation has been launched by the police and locals to trace him.
